Taylor Swift Songs Inspire New Hanukkah Track From Jewish Acappella Group Six13

Six13, an acappella group that makes Jewish-themed parodies of popular songs, released a Taylor Swift-inspired Hanukkah medley this year ahead of the Jewish holiday beginning Thursday night.

The song is titled Era-lution of Taylor Swift (Chanukah’s version), which is a nod to Swift’s Eras Tour — her ongoing concert tour that takes fans through the different musical eras of her almost two decade-long career. The tour is the second highest-grossing musical tour of all time.

Six13’s new song pulls music from 14 of Swift’s hit songs, including Love Story, I Knew You Were Trouble, Bad Blood, Shake It Off, Blank Space, and Anti-Hero. In their original lyrics, the six-man group sings about the story of Hanukkah, eating latkes, spinning a dreidel, and Jewish pride.

“We’ll never back down/We’re Jewish and proud/And I’m just like…/We’ll never be stopped/So like it or not, we’re sticking around,” Six13 sings to the tune of Swift’s song You Need to Calm Down. Later on, to the tune of Look What You Made Me Do, they sing: “I’m proud to be a Jew/Our pride is strong and true/I’m so proud to be a Jew.”

Swift dominated the pop culture arena in 2023. She was the most streamed artist in the world on Spotify with more than 26.1 billion streams, and the 33-year-old in July became the first female artist to have four albums on Billboard’s top 10 list at the same time.

Her Speak Now (Taylor’s Version), a re-recording of her third album Speak Now, became her 12th album to top the Billboard 200 chart, and 1989 (Taylor’s Version), a re-recording of her fifth album 1989, became her sixth album to sell over 1 million copies in its first week. She was also named Time magazine’s “Person of the Year” for 2023 and a movie version of her Eras Tour racked up $250 million in ticket sales. Forbes magazine this week also named Swift the world’s fifth most powerful woman.

Past songs released by Six13 include Bohemian Chanukah, a parody of Queen’s Bohemian Rhapsody, Star Wars Chanukah, as well as tributes to Billy Joel songs, West Side Story, and the Disney film Frozen.
